Mkooley Report post Posted March 7, 2010 In order for a shotgun to be desiganted an AOW, it has to have come from the factory as either a bare, virgin receiver, or with just a pistol grip installed. If it has ever had a full stock installed, it can never be an AOW. If it's registered as an AOW, it can never have a stock legally installed, unless the registration is changed to SBS.
